  • Patent number: 12026902
    Abstract: A method and a system for monitoring a spatial area in a personnel interlock are provided. Image data are acquired which represent a plurality of depth images of the spatial area which have been acquired simultaneously and from different positions in the area of the personnel interlock, in each case by a respective 3D image sensor arranged at the corresponding position. For each of the depth images, an associated characteristic depth image value is calculated. A total image value is obtained by combining the characteristic depth image values of the various depth images in accordance with a predetermined monotonic combination rule. An estimation result for the probability that more than one person is present in the spatial area is then determined.

  • Publication number: 20230290203
    Abstract: A method and device are provided access control of persons. The method includes: detecting by sensor a reference radiation in the infrared, IR, wavelength range using an IR image sensor; and calibrating the IR image sensor as a temperature sensor in relation to the acquired reference radiation used as a standard at the reference temperature. The method also includes acquiring by image sensor at least an area section of a body surface of a person to be controlled and generating thermal image data representing the thermal image of the area section acquired; determining a body temperature of the person; and allowing or denying access of the person to an access-restricted spatial area based on the determined body temperature.
